Reporting Solutions
Reporting software falls into two categories: operational reporting (formatted, pixel-perfect reports for invoices, statements, regulatory filings — Crystal Reports, SSRS, JasperReports) and analytical reporting (interactive dashboards for data exploration — Power BI, Tableau, Looker).

Web-based: Power BI Service, Tableau Cloud, Looker, Google Looker Studio. Desktop: Power BI Desktop, Crystal Reports, SSRS. Compare: all platforms. Automate: report automation.
Reporting software selection should start with understanding your data sources, report complexity, and user technical proficiency. A tool that matches your team's skill level produces better outcomes than a more powerful platform that goes underutilized.
Reporting software in 2026 spans a spectrum from traditional formatted report generators (producing pixel-perfect documents for print and regulatory submission) to modern BI platforms (emphasizing interactive dashboards and data exploration). Understanding where your needs fall on this spectrum is essential for choosing the right tools. Organizations that need precisely formatted, paginated reports — financial statements, regulatory filings, invoices, compliance documents — require different capabilities than organizations focused on interactive dashboards and ad-hoc data exploration.
For formatted, paginated reporting, the leading tools include SAP Crystal Reports (the long-standing market leader, now a legacy product — see our Crystal Reports guide), Microsoft SQL Server Reporting Services (SSRS, which integrates with Power BI Premium for paginated reports), JasperReports (open-source, Java-based, ideal for embedded reporting in custom applications), and BIRT (Eclipse-based open-source reporting engine). For interactive dashboards and self-service analytics, Power BI, Tableau, Qlik Sense, and Looker dominate the market.
Many organizations need both capabilities — formatted reports for external distribution and regulatory compliance, plus interactive dashboards for internal analysis and decision-making. Microsoft's strategy of combining Power BI (interactive) with SSRS/paginated reports (formatted) within the Power BI Premium ecosystem addresses this dual need effectively. For a comprehensive evaluation of reporting and BI tools, see our BI tools ranking, platform comparison, and automation guide.
The choice between web-based and desktop reporting has tilted decisively toward web-based platforms in 2026. Cloud-hosted BI tools eliminate installation and update management, enable real-time collaboration, and provide access from any device with a browser. Desktop reporting tools remain relevant primarily for development environments (where report designers need the full feature set locally) and for organizations with strict data sovereignty requirements that preclude cloud deployment. Most modern platforms offer both options — Power BI Desktop for authoring with Power BI Cloud for distribution, or Tableau Desktop for design with Tableau Cloud for sharing.
Choosing Reporting Software: Build vs. Buy Analysis
Organizations evaluating reporting software face a fundamental choice between building custom reporting solutions (using programming frameworks, SQL queries, and visualization libraries), buying commercial BI platforms (Power BI, Tableau, Qlik), or embedding reporting capabilities into existing applications (using embedded analytics from BI vendors or open-source libraries like D3.js, Chart.js, or Apache ECharts). The build approach offers maximum customization but requires significant development resources and ongoing maintenance. Commercial platforms provide faster time-to-value with professional support but introduce vendor dependency and license costs. Embedded approaches serve product companies that need analytics within their own software offerings.
For most organizations, commercial BI platforms offer the best balance of capability, speed, and total cost. The key selection criteria include data source connectivity (does the tool connect natively to your databases, cloud services, and SaaS applications?), report format flexibility (does it support the pixel-perfect formatted reports you need, or primarily interactive dashboards?), scalability (can it handle your data volumes and concurrent user counts?), and governance (does it provide adequate security, access controls, and audit capabilities for your regulatory environment?). Organizations migrating from Crystal Reports or other legacy reporting tools should pay particular attention to the format flexibility criterion — modern BI tools excel at interactive dashboards but may struggle to replicate the precise pixel-level formatting control that Crystal Reports and similar tools provide for printed documents and regulatory filings.
Report Design Principles for Maximum Impact
Effective report design applies data visualization best practices to ensure that reports communicate insights clearly and drive appropriate action. Start with the audience's decision context — what question is the reader trying to answer, and what action will they take based on the report? Design the report to answer that question within the first few seconds of viewing, using clear titles, prominent KPI indicators, and intuitive color coding. Follow principles like minimizing chart junk (unnecessary visual elements that don't encode data), using consistent color palettes across related reports, placing the most important information in the upper left (where readers' eyes naturally start), and providing appropriate context through benchmarks, targets, and trend lines that help readers interpret current values.
Last reviewed and updated: March 2026